学位论文 > 优秀研究生学位论文题录展示

面向语义Web服务的分布式服务发现研究

作 者: 罗晓丽
导 师: 郭绍忠
学 校: 解放军信息工程大学
专 业: 计算机软件与理论
关键词: 服务发现 索引 P2P 本体分块 服务过程 Petri网
分类号: TP393.09
类 型: 硕士论文
年 份: 2009年
下 载: 35次
引 用: 0次
阅 读: 论文下载
 

内容摘要


随着Web服务的广泛使用,互联网中服务数量急剧增多,并且服务类型、形式和复杂程度呈现多样性。如何准确、高效地从大量Web服务中发现和定位所需的服务,成为使用Web服务急需解决的问题。本文深入分析了SOA中服务请求者和提供者的行为局部性特征、服务注册中心多样化和Web服务描述使用状况,应用P2P搜索技术,提出了从行为特征角度解决语义服务分布式发现问题的思路。论文充分利用OWL-S的服务功能和服务过程描述,设计并实现了包含索引、服务功能预先分类注册和多层次服务发现三个主要模块的分布式语义服务发现系统。索引模块包括组间DHT索引和组内概念组索引,根据语义相似度设计散列函数以改善DHT与语义发现之间的矛盾,并用改善的DHT来维持多领域之间的拓扑结构,提高领域选择命中率并减少域间服务发现请求转发次数;概念组索引根据领域本体模块化的特点,将大本体划分为数量少且语义相近的概念组,将注册器的服务映射到概念组,实现对注册器分组管理;提出0-1概念映射优化存储和用“与运算”实现概念组索引高效比对,提高了发现效率。服务功能预先分类注册模块在服务注册时对服务功能描述进行预处理,提取功能信息计算功能相似度,并按照计算结果进行分类,生成多个服务功能集合,以缩小服务发现的比较范围。多层次服务发现模块根据用户需求层次性的特点,将服务匹配分为服务功能匹配和服务过程匹配。为了提高服务发现准确率,引入Petri网描述服务过程并采用网图比较技术实现过程匹配。实验测试结果表明,通过预先功能分类注册方式,服务发现响应时间平均降低了60%,多层次服务匹配查准率平均提高了10%。系统能够实现跨领域服务发现,层次服务匹配算法较功能匹配算法匹配结果更加精确。

全文目录


表目录  7-8
图目录  8-9
摘要  9-10
ABSTRACT  10-11
第一章 绪论  11-16
  1.1 研究背景  11
  1.2 研究现状  11-14
    1.2.1 服务发现系统框架研究  12-13
    1.2.2 服务描述语言  13-14
    1.2.3 服务匹配  14
  1.3 本文的工作  14-15
  1.4 论文结构安排  15-16
第二章 相关技术研究  16-23
  2.1 Web服务概述  16-17
    2.1.1 Web服务架构  16
    2.1.2 Web服务基本技术  16-17
  2.2 语义Web服务  17-20
    2.2.1 本体的逻辑推理  17-18
    2.2.2 语义Web  18
    2.2.3 OWL-S简介  18-20
  2.3 P2P技术简介  20-21
    2.3.1 结构化P2P网络的搜索技术  20-21
    2.3.2 非结构化P2P网络的搜索技术  21
  2.4 Petri网技术简介  21-22
  2.5 小结  22-23
第三章 基于语义的P2P服务发现系统设计  23-35
  3.1 服务请求的特征分析  23-25
    3.1.1 互联网中Web服务状况分析  23-24
    3.1.2 Web服务请求分析  24-25
  3.2 基于语义的双层P2P拓扑  25-27
  3.3 组内CP拓扑  27-30
    3.3.1 CP结构扩展  27-28
    3.3.2 组内CP拓扑  28-30
  3.4 组间SP拓扑  30-31
    3.4.1 SP内部结构  30-31
    3.4.2 组间SP拓扑  31
  3.5 概念组索引改进  31-33
  3.6 小结  33-35
第四章 服务注册和发现过程设计  35-48
  4.1 服务注册过程优化  35-37
  4.2 服务发现过程设计  37-38
  4.3 多层次服务匹配  38-47
    4.3.1 基于服务功能的匹配  38-39
    4.3.2 简单服务过程匹配  39-40
    4.3.3 基于Petri网的服务过程匹配  40-47
  4.4 小结  47-48
第五章 服务发现系统实现  48-63
  5.1 发现系统模块  48
  5.2 公共模块实现  48-54
    5.2.1 语义提取模块  48-50
    5.2.2 语义比较模块  50-51
    5.2.3 组内注册器选择  51-53
    5.2.4 组间注册器选择  53-54
  5.3 服务注册模块实现  54-56
    5.3.1 服务功能注册  54-55
    5.3.2 服务存储  55-56
  5.4 服务发现模块实现  56-62
    5.4.1 功能匹配模块  57-58
    5.4.2 Petri网转换器  58-60
    5.4.3 过程匹配器  60-62
  5.5 小结  62-63
第六章 试验与分析  63-68
  6.1 试验环境  63
  6.2 P2P平台服务发现测试与分析  63-65
  6.3 多层次服务匹配测试与分析  65-67
  6.4 小结  67-68
结束语  68-69
参考文献  69-73
作者简历 攻读硕士学位期间完成的主要工作  73-74
致谢  74

相似论文

  1. 无线自组网中的服务注册技术研究,TN929.5
  2. 支持XML数据查询的F&B索引结构的研究,TP311.13
  3. 大规模稀疏关系数据索引技术研究,TP311.132.3
  4. 面向动态文档集的大规模文本索引构建技术的研究,TP391.3
  5. 基于NS2的PeerCast模拟平台设计与实现,TP311.52
  6. 移动计算环境下检查点技术研究与Petri网建模,TP301.1
  7. 面向Gnutella和eMule网络拓扑测量和安全性分析,TP393.08
  8. 面向海量邮件的检索系统研究与实现,TP393.098
  9. 基于聚类分析的P2P流量识别算法的研究,TP393.02
  10. Bicluster数据分析软件设计与实现,TP311.52
  11. 网络搜索引擎的相关技术研究,G354
  12. 基于逻辑Petri网的Web服务组合建模与分析,TP393.09
  13. 音像广播远程教育系统中直播服务器的设计与实现,TP311.52
  14. 基于Petri网的信息管理软件服务建模方法研究,TP311.52
  15. 基于语义的Web服务发现研究,TP393.09
  16. 基于P2P流媒体系统的设计与实现,TN919.8
  17. 虹膜识别算法的研究与实现,TP391.41
  18. 物联网业务模型描述语言的研究与实现,TN929.5
  19. 基于SMP的内存数据库查询处理优化研究,TP311.13
  20. 数据空间下的索引策略研究,TP311.13
  21. 低成本RFID系统安全协议研究,TP391.44

中图分类: > 工业技术 > 自动化技术、计算机技术 > 计算技术、计算机技术 > 计算机的应用 > 计算机网络 > 一般性问题 > 计算机网络应用程序
© 2012 www.xueweilunwen.com